How to prepare for a job interview at Family First Nursery Group
✨Know Your Stuff
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of the EYFS framework and Ofsted expectations. Being able to discuss these confidently will show that you're serious about providing a high-quality learning environment for the children.
✨Show Your Passion for Outdoor Learning
Since the nursery values outdoor play, be prepared to share your ideas on how to incorporate nature into learning. Think of specific activities or experiences you've had that highlight your commitment to outdoor education.
✨Demonstrate Leadership Skills
As a Room Leader, you'll need to guide and support your team. Be ready to discuss your previous leadership experiences, how you've identified training needs, and how you foster a positive team culture.
✨Build Relationships with Parents
Communication with parents is key in this role. Prepare examples of how you've successfully engaged with parents in the past, keeping them informed and involved in their child's development.
